香港云服务器:破解高并发访问的架构与优化实战

在面向中国大陆与国际用户的互联网服务中,如何应对突发流量与持续高并发访问,是站长、企业和开发团队必须解决的核心问题。基于地理位置与网络出口优势的不同,选择合适的海外服务器(例如香港服务器、美国服务器、日本服务器、韩国服务器、新加坡服务器等)与对应的架构优化策略,能显著提升可用性与访问体验。本文结合实践案例与底层原理,深入讨论在香港云服务器环境下破解高并发访问的架构设计与优化手段,同时对比其他地区的云与VPS选型建议。

并发场景与性能痛点拆解

在设计并发系统之前,首先要明确常见的高并发场景与对应的性能瓶颈:

  • 高并发静态资源请求:图片、JS、CSS 等大量并发 GET 请求。
  • 动态请求高并发:数据库查询、复杂计算或外部 API 调用成为瓶颈。
  • 长连接与 WebSocket 场景:聊天、实时推送对连接数和内存要求高。
  • 突发流量(促销、新闻热点):短时间内请求爆发,传统单机容易宕机。

这些场景分别对应网络带宽/延迟、I/O(磁盘/网络)、CPU、内存、连接数和后端依赖(数据库、第三方 API)等不同瓶颈,优化策略也各不相同。

原理与架构要点

1. 边缘分发与 CDN 缓存

对于静态资源和缓存友好的接口,首选策略是把流量推到边缘:使用 CDN 将静态内容和可缓存的 API 放到离用户更近的点,这样能减少源站带宽压力和响应延迟。在香港节点部署源站时,选择覆盖大中华区与东南亚网络良好的 CDN,能同时提升香港与大陆用户体验。

2. 负载均衡与连接调度

在香港云服务器上通常会部署多台实例,通过负载均衡(L4 TCP/UDP 或 L7 HTTP(S))实现流量分发。关键配置包括:

  • 保持短连接与适当的 keepalive 设置,控制每个实例的并发连接数。
  • 使用健康检查(health check)与会话粘滞(仅在必要时)保证可用性与一致性。
  • 对于 WebSocket/长连接,优先使用支持粘性的层或将长连接单独隔离到专用池。

3. 异步处理与消息队列

把非实时的工作(邮件、日志、图像处理、第三方同步)异步化,避免阻塞请求线程。常见做法:

  • 使用 RabbitMQ、Kafka、Redis Stream 等消息队列削峰,配合消费者弹性扩容。
  • 实现幂等消费与重试策略,保证消息处理的可靠性。

4. 数据库与读写分离

数据库往往是高并发系统的最常见瓶颈。典型策略:

  • 主从复制 + 读写分离,把查询压力导到只读副本。
  • 使用连接池(例如 pgbouncer、HikariCP)控制 DB 并发连接数,避免连接风暴。
  • 采用水平分片或分库分表来扩展写吞吐。
  • 对热点查询使用缓存(Redis、Memcached),并设计合理的缓存失效策略。

5. 网络与传输层优化

在香港机房,你可以通过以下系统/网络层面的调优提升并发能力:

  • 调整内核网络参数(例如 net.core.somaxconn、net.ipv4.tcp_tw_reuse、tcp_fin_timeout、file-max)。
  • 使用 HTTP/2 或 QUIC(HTTP/3)减少握手与头部开销,提高多资源并发效率。
  • TCP 参数调优结合 Nginx/HAProxy 的 worker_connections、worker_processes 配置,达到高并发连接处理。

应用场景与优化实践

电商促销/秒杀场景

电商秒杀是高并发的典型场景,要求在极短时间内处理大量请求且保证库存一致性。建议:

  • 前端限流 + 队列化(排队服务)避免流量直接冲击后端。
  • 库存使用 Redis 预减库存并异步落库,借助乐观锁或分布式锁保证准确性。
  • 关键路由与静态资源走 CDN,动态计数走内存队列并定期同步到数据库。

大流量媒体/视频分发

视频与大文件分发对带宽要求高,推荐:

  • 使用香港或新加坡等地带宽质量好的服务器作为源站,结合全球 CDN 做分发。
  • 启用断点续传、分片上传/下载减少失败重传成本。

实时通讯与游戏

实时通信要求低延迟与高并发长连接:

  • 将长连接服务部署在内网快速互通的集群,使用专门的长连接服务器(分离于短连接处理层)。
  • 利用负载均衡器做连接散列,或者通过消息总线进行跨节点路由。

优势对比:香港服务器与其他地区

选择香港服务器还是美国服务器、或者更偏向于日本、韩国、新加坡等区域,取决于目标用户分布与业务属性。

香港服务器(优势)

  • 对中国大陆用户延迟低,网络出口稳定,适合面向大陆和东南亚的业务。
  • 法律与合规门槛相对灵活,部署与备案操作更便捷(视具体服务与内容)。

美国服务器(优势)

  • 适合北美用户、需要访问美国本地服务或第三方 API 的场景,带宽资源充足。
  • 生态丰富,适合需要多样化云服务(大数据、AI 加速等)的企业。

日本/韩国/新加坡等(优势)

  • 地理上更接近东亚用户,日本/韩国对日韩用户体验更佳;新加坡对东南亚覆盖好。
  • 在多点部署时可做区域冗余,提升跨区域容灾能力。

另外,香港VPS 和美国VPS 通常适合预算有限或对资源可控性要求高的场景,但在高并发时更推荐公有云或云服务器方案,便于弹性伸缩和集群化运维。

选购建议与部署实践要点

在选择香港云服务器或其他海外服务器时,建议关注以下几点:

  • 网络带宽与 BGP 线路:优先选择多出口/多运营商的机房,降低单线路拥堵风险。
  • 规格弹性与计费模式:支持自动扩容(或手动按需扩容)、按量计费能更好应对流量波动。
  • 安全性与防护:提供 DDoS 防护、WAF、流量清洗等服务,尤其在海外部署时要确保有充分防护。
  • 监控与告警:部署统一监控(CPU、内存、网络、连接数、请求延迟)和应用链路追踪(APM)以便快速定位瓶颈。
  • 运维自动化能力:支持镜像、模板、基础镜像管理和 IaC(例如 Terraform)以便快速扩容/恢复。

可操作的初期配置清单

  • 开通至少两台跨可用区的香港云服务器做主备,配置负载均衡。
  • 部署 CDN 并将静态资源与缓存接口下放到边缘。
  • 数据库部署主从并开启慢查询分析,提前配置 Redis 缓存。
  • 在系统内核层面做 TCP 和文件句柄调优,设置合理的 Nginx worker 数与连接数。
  • 建立压测流程(ab、wrk、k6)+ 灰度发布体系验证容量。

总结

应对高并发访问不仅是单点优化(比如换更快的香港服务器)能解决的问题,而是需要从边缘分发、负载均衡、异步架构、数据库扩展、系统内核调优和运维自动化多维度协同发力。针对不同地域用户,合理选择香港服务器、美国服务器或日本/韩国/新加坡等海外服务器,并结合 CDN、消息队列和弹性伸缩,能显著提升系统的稳健性与用户体验。

如需在香港节点快速部署高可用的云主机或进一步了解香港节点的网络与计费策略,可参考后浪云的香港云服务器服务页面:https://www.idc.net/cloud-hk 。后浪云同时提供包括香港VPS、美国VPS 以及域名注册、海外服务器等在内的产品线,适合需要多区域部署与专业运维支持的团队。

THE END